Feedback on blogs:

1. Evaluations need to have images and research referred to explicitly. This means embedding and annotating images. You may find this works best as a powerpoint.
2.Don't include unedited, uncommented on images for the examiner to scroll through, put them in a powerpoint.
3. Consider your question on new technology, not only does it refer to your product but also to how magazines are distributed, eg the rise of online versions, how will this owrk in the future?
4.Look back at the powerpoints we went through on media language, namely mode of address, house style, brand, product, USP, graphology, typography, all of these sort of terms should be mentioned in your evaluation, most of you lack media specific terminilogy and your references are too wishy washy.
5. Give quotes and specific examples all the time!
6. Name, pricing and frequency should be mentioned.
